Take note of the following characteristics and options when buying a metal lathe:

Size 

Metal lathes are available in two sizes: mini and full. If you just need to work on small projects, a mini lathe will suffice; but, if you need to work on bigger projects, you will need a full-size lathe.

Weight 

Weight is essential in a lathe. It’s a personal choice whether portability or ease of use is more important, since the heavier the lathe is, the more it can withstand vibrations. And, if you’re not conscious, vibrations may have an impact on how it works, especially in terms of accuracy.

Power feed

Power feed various metal lathes have different power feed choices, and you can choose one that is more convenient for you to use.

Measurements

Measurements are important to keep in mind, particularly the centre and swing. You will do better on your lathe if the swing measurement is larger. Longer intervals between centres also make it possible to deal with larger workpieces.

Bed

Metal lathes had flat beds made of cast iron in the past, but there are now versions of beds made of metal tubes or bars. It’s all a matter of personal taste, so when the tool rest and tailstock are in place, make sure there’s no flexing.

Headstock

Headstock regarded as the most important component of any lathe, you’ll require a headstock that can manage your turning projects with ease. Cast iron headstocks are the best since they are fully secure, while manufactured headstocks normally can’t accommodate bigger workpieces. Even, keep in mind that a pivoting headstock gives you more stability when working.

Gearbox

The gearbox can be either manual or automatic. Manually turning the gears on your lathe gives you more power and precision, while those who do it for you immediately give you more convenience but with less speed changes.

Spindle

Choose a spindle with a regular thread so that you can use it with a variety of attachments. If you plan on using your metal lathe for a long time, a basic spindle is also suitable since updating only requires purchasing new accessories rather than replacing the whole machine.
